I will not argue whether it is genuine or not, but according to the respective assay charter, the marks on an oval or quadrangular frame with a singular photo should be on the frame. Aren't the marks on frame or where are they and/or where should they be? Ther size of the assay mark is 4 x2 mm, kindly measure it.
Nevertheless, Fyodor Anatolievich Lorie did not mark his items with only ФЛ his marks were the following: ЛОРIЕ or Ф.Ð. ЛОРIЕ or Ф. ЛОРIЕ (yes with a Latin I not И!) or even ЕЧ. If this is taking in consideration Postinikov might be quite right in his statement. But is it then Lorie on the whole, is another good question.
